MIAMI,
Fla. | Amiah Simmons poured in a game-high 21 points and was one of four players in double figures as the Alabama A&M University women's basketball team opened the MTE Christmas Classic with an 80-43 blowout win over Chicago State on Monday afternoon at the Ocean Bank Convocation Center.
Alabama A&M (5-4) led 34-25 at the break and used a 12-4 run as part of a 30 point third quarter to pull away for the win.
Simmons tied a career for 3-pointers, with four, and registered 21 points, five boards and four assists. She also finished just four points shy of tying her career high in points.
Kaylah Turner recorded 12 points along with a career-high seven rebounds and four assists.
Chynell Mitchell posted a career-high 10 points with two rebounds, two assists and a steal.
Alisha Wilson chipped in 10 points, five boards and one steal.
Jacia Cunningham recorded a team-high 13 points, with four boards and a steal for Chicago State (0-18). Taylor Norris tallied 10 points, with seven rebounds and one steal.

HOW IT HAPPENED
Chicago State (0-18) raced out to an 8-5 lead after a Laura Segues layup with 4:49 in the opening period.
Alabama A&M battled back and used a 9-4 run, capped by two free throws by Simmons as the Bulldogs grabbed a 14-12 advantage with 1:10 remaining.
Darian Burgin's layup gave AAMU a 16-12 lead, but Chicago State got a jumper by Cunningham to close out the first period, 16-14.
Alabama A&M broke open a close game as Mitchell drained back-to-back jumpers as the Bulldogs took a 34-25 lead into the break.
The Bulldogs began the second half with a 12-4 run, capped by a layup by
Victoria Dixon extending the lead to 46-29.
The Cougars were held to 12 points in the third as Alabama A&M took a commanding 63-37 advantage into the final period.
Chicago State could not overcome the huge deficit, as Alabama A&M secured the victory.
